  • Welcome to the World of Zabbez. In this video I show you how I knit on my simple Knittax knitting machine. An old vintage machine that is perfect for beginners and a lot of fun to knit on. Knittax knitting machines were also branded in some countries under Knitking.

    These were licensed by Knitmaster, made in the UK by Knitmaster. Great machines! They were made between the early 50s to the late 60s, then the Japanese machines really became dominant place. Knitmaster stopped producing their own and just used their name on Silver Seiko (Silver Reed) machines.

      @@stephaniegrace8623 I managed to find a manual in Dutch that specifies how to clean it! What I end up doing is taking of the carriage by removing one of the bolts on the right or left side (on the plate under the carriage when it is completely to the left or right, so just move it a bit) Then unscrew the small screws that keep the number plate there. Next open up one side by removing the 3 screws inside. Then the needles, then the sinkers. Sinkers are A PAIN. Removing is pushing the spring upwards and then pressing the sinker a bit to the left and right. Assembly is following the steps opposite order. Hope this helps. Yes, the manual is as vague as this..

    • @justlilknits
      @justlilknits 23 дня назад

      I cleaned the needles by placing them in rubbing alcohol + a drop of sewing machine oil, I wouldn't oil before cleaning it first.
